Regulation and Licensing: The Gatekeepers of Fair Play
France’s approach to online gambling regulation is more akin to a strict bouncer than a laissez-faire host. The Autorité Nationale des Jeux (ANJ) oversees licensing, ensuring that operators adhere to stringent standards. This means players can expect a level of security and fairness that’s not always guaranteed in less regulated markets. However, the flip side is that some popular international platforms are off-limits, leaving French punters with a somewhat narrower selection.

Payment Methods: Navigating the Wallet Maze
When it comes to funding your account or cashing out winnings, French online casinos offer a respectable range of options. Credit cards, e-wallets, bank transfers, and even prepaid vouchers are commonplace. However, the processing times and fees can vary, sometimes making the experience less smooth than one would hope.
| Payment Method | Deposit Speed | Withdrawal Speed | Fees | Availability |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| Visa/MasterCard | Instant | 2-5 Business Days | Usually None | Widely Accepted |
| PayPal | Instant | 1-3 Business Days | None | Common |
| Bank Transfer | 1-3 Business Days | 3-7 Business Days | Possible Fees | Available |
| Paysafecard | Instant | Not Available for Withdrawals | None | Popular |
